Introduction

Global Smart Home Energy Management Device Market (USD Million), 2020 - 2030

In the year 2023, the Global Smart Home Energy Management Device Market was valued at USD 1,555.08 million. The size of this market is expected to increase to USD 4,880.68 million by the year 2030, while growing at a Compounded Annual Growth Rate (CAGR) of 17.8%.

The Global Smart Home Energy Management Device Market represents a transformative sector within the broader smart home technology landscape, focusing on optimizing energy consumption and enhancing efficiency in residential environments. These innovative devices leverage advanced technology and connectivity features to monitor, control, and manage energy usage within homes, allowing homeowners to make informed decisions, reduce energy waste, and lower utility bills. Smart home energy management devices encompass a diverse range of solutions, including smart thermostats, smart plugs, energy monitoring systems, and home energy management software platforms.

With growing concerns about energy conservation, sustainability, and rising utility costs, the demand for smart home energy management devices has surged in recent years. Homeowners are increasingly embracing these technologies as integral components of their smart home ecosystems, seeking ways to minimize their environmental footprint while maximizing energy efficiency and cost savings. Smart thermostats, for example, enable precise temperature control and scheduling, optimizing heating and cooling operations to reduce energy consumption without sacrificing comfort. Similarly, smart plugs and energy monitoring systems provide insights into appliance-level energy usage, empowering users to identify energy-hungry devices, set consumption targets, and track progress towards efficiency goals.

Moreover, the integration of smart home energy management devices with broader smart home ecosystems and energy grids holds promise for enabling greater interoperability, automation, and optimization of energy resources. By connecting to smart meters, renewable energy sources, and demand-response programs, these devices can participate in grid balancing and load-shifting initiatives, contributing to grid stability and resilience. Additionally, advancements in artificial intelligence and machine learning are driving innovations in predictive analytics and energy optimization algorithms, further enhancing the capabilities and intelligence of smart home energy management solutions. As the adoption of smart home technologies continues to expand, the Global Smart Home Energy Management Device Market is poised for significant growth and innovation, driving positive changes in energy consumption patterns and promoting a more sustainable future.
